Understanding Dx12 - How To Obtain It

From FNNC
Revision as of 01:28, 8 April 2020 by Julienne273 (Talk | contribs)

(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to: navigation, search

DirectX is actually a family members of "use course user interfaces" (APIs) that are created through Microsoft to produce graphics functionality of Microsoft appropriate software program -specifically videogames - function easily and at their highest degree. There have been DirectX models 3,5,6,7,8,9 as well as currently, simultaneous with the introduction of the new Microsoft Vista operating system, DirectX 10, find out more.

Direct3D is actually an unique user interface created by Microsoft that allows creators to intellectual 3D graphics setting coming from the underlying hardware. To begin with presented with Microsoft window 95 11 years ago, Direct3D and also its own moms and dad API, DirectX, have been actually an essential in the 3D video games progression business. Each version of DirectX has actually caused the progression of more innovative and powerful video memory cards - the large manufacturers are ATI as well as nVidia - as the graphics, exclusive effects and photos on display end up being less cartoon-like and much more true to life. The crucial target of DirectX has consistently been to develop an onscreen 3-D setting, and every variation of DX has excelled that goal. Along with the intro of each model of DX, the video card firms have actually been actually required to create brand new memory cards able to capitalize on the most up to date DX version's brand new functions.

Comprehending DX12

DirectX 12 is just one of the application shows interfaces (APIs) produced through Microsoft. The APIs aid in dealing with tasks connected to mixeds media specifically video game and video programming on Microsoft system. Besides DirectX 12, there are actually various other APIs that include: Direct3D, DirectMusic, DirectPlay, DirectDraw, and DirectSound.

The name DX was coined as a dictation condition for all of the APIs where X means the particular API titles.

Genesis of DX12

DX12 is the current API and it is actually aimed at lowering driver cost and also consequently increase console productivity. The silver lining along with the program is actually that it's supported on all Fermi as well as Nvidia GPUs.

The origin of DX12 could be located in the most up to date technology patterns. , if you seem very closely you are going to discover that GPUs are actually modifying at a really prompt fee in order to raise their performance.. Individuals are actually relocating away from single-core Central Processing Unit performances that are faced by power limits and they are considerably utilizing multi-core CPUs.

Multi-core CPUs provide some innovation amounts, their efficiency is actually still low compared to GPUs' peak performances. Visit here.

The applications have embraced task-parallelism which aids in attaining stylish organizing bodies in order to boost functionality when it happens to apps.

Because of these innovation improvements, the necessity for high performing APIs has actually enhanced.

Advantages of DX 12

Along with DX12, you are able to achieve excellent quality graphics considering that there is actually a wonderful reduce in API-related Central Processing Unit cost.

Due to the fact that time in operating, remembrance as well as driver devices have been actually the ones that take care of mind, synchronization, as well as state in behalf of the developer, however this is no longer the instance along with the coming of DX12

DX12 provides the app the ability to take care of all the resources and also condition, and also carry out necessary synchronization; consequently, as an application creator you have the capacity to quickly regulate the GPU.

You ought to take note that for you to use DX 12 you will be actually required to have a newest generation hardware that will support some of the predetermined feature features that will enter into DX12. The primary purpose of the equipment is to help in welcoming the most recent GPU building achievements.

How to obtain the DX12.

It is actually really simple to obtain the software program. While the software is free, you must be mindful of the internet site you get it from.